WINDOW PART CONNECTION STRUCTURE
PROBLEM TO BE SOLVED: To improve fireproof performance by preventing invasion of heat at the time of outdoor or indoor fire or the like.SOLUTION: A window part includes a mullion 13 comprising a pair of vertical frames 17 for supporting windows 12 on both sides, and an outside mullion part 18 and inside mullion part 19 that are provided between the pair of vertical frames 17. Anchors 15 are individually provided between the outside mullion part 18 and the vertical frames 17. An anchor 15 includes: first locking parts 34 provided at both ends of an anchor body, the first locking parts being locked with first engaging parts 17c formed at both ends of a vertical frame 17; and a second locking part 35 provided so as to be locked with a second engaging part 21a of a protrusion 21 of the outside mullion part 18. To an outside hollow frame part 20 provided on the outdoor side of the outside mullion part 18 is connected packing 26 that contacts with the vertical frame 17 to stop water.SELECTED DRAWING: Figure 3
